How they compare

Myanmar currently reports 3.69 against 3.65 in Senegal, a difference of 0.04.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 57 shared years of data; in 1968 it was Senegal ahead.

Myanmar ranks 48th and Senegal ranks 50th of 199 countries.

Senegal has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
